问答详情
源自:10-1 Java 中的多态

为什么子类不可以直接使用父类的属性?

https://img1.mukewang.com/5d4189810001066510640574.jpg

https://img4.mukewang.com/5d4189810001cab506000204.jpg

已经在父类中声明过的属性,在子类中为什么不可以直接赋值?但是在子类的方法里可以?

提问者:伽蓝祭 2019-07-31 20:31

个回答

  • qq_丶Ant灬_0
    2019-08-02 17:27:45
    已采纳

    在子类调用父类的属性或者方法时要先创建对象 再通过对象去调用;如果在子类中使用子类的属性和方法可以直接用


  • qq_赶路人_1
    2019-08-01 10:54:37

    你得清楚什么是对象调用吧。你可到继承去看看先把逻辑搞清楚。?小白教小白